== Indonesian == === Etymology === Inherited from Malay puntianak, from Sanggau pontianak (literally “carry child”). Doublet of Pontianak. === Pronunciation === (Standard Indonesian) IPA(key): /puntiˈanak/ [pun̪.t̪iˈa.nak̚] Rhymes: -anak Syllabification: pun‧ti‧a‧nak === Noun === puntianak (plural puntianak-puntianak) pontianak: a female vampiric ghost, said to be the spirit of a woman who died while pregnant. Synonym: kuntilanak === Further reading === “puntianak”, in Kamus Besar Bahasa Indonesia [Great Dictionary of the Indonesian Language] (in Indonesian), Jakarta: Agency for Language Development and Cultivation – Ministry of Education, Culture, Research, and Technology of the Republic of Indonesia, 2016 == Malay == === Etymology === From portmanteau in Sanggau pontianak, ponti (“carry”) +‎ anak (“child”). === Pronunciation === IPA(key): /punˈtianak/ [pun̪ˈt̪ja.naʔ] Rhymes: -aʔ Hyphenation: pun‧tia‧nak === Noun === puntianak (Jawi spelling ڤونتيانق, plural puntianak-puntianak or puntianak2) A female vampiric ghost, said to be the spirit of a woman who died while pregnant. Alternative form: pontianak (nonstandard) Synonyms: matianak, si ngiang-ngiang Synonym: kuntilanak (Indonesian) Hypernym: hantu ==== Derived terms ==== ==== Related terms ==== ==== Descendants ==== → English: pontianak === See also ===
